| Post subject: | GTR 35 How much runout? |
How much run-out do you guys have on the very back of your GTR 35 transmission?? Seems that I have about .045 of run-out on my O.D. of my transmission. It is causing the motor to shake a little bit when putting it into reverse. Anyone ever stick a dial indicator on it for shits and giggles if not can you for me? |
|
| Author: | autogateman [ Thu Jan 10, 2013 10:55 pm ] |
| Post subject: | Re: GTR 35 How much runout? |
That's crazy you ask- I just did it a couple weeks ago and have .040. I think it is the cause I a lot of leaks and failures. There is just not enough shaft to extension contact. |
